On 08/11/2012 17:09, Martin Koppenhoefer wrote:
> I still find it strange to prefix everything with "seamark", e.g.
> landmark or harbour, objects for which there is also standard tags in
> OSM (what do we gain in duplicating them in different namespaces?).

The tags with keys that are prefixed "seamark:" are explicitly direct 
equivalents to objects and attributes registered in the IHO S-100 
catalogues and have meanings defined by IHO. This enables direct 
conversion between marine ENC files and OSM tags (and vice versa). The 
imported data from WSV is encapsulated in IHO ENC files.

It is not a problem to have dual tagging of objects, indeed it is 
necessary to differentiate the vernacular/OSM meaning of terms from the 
marine navigation meanings of the same vocabulary.
